A. The director may suspend, amend, withdraw, condition or revoke an approval to operate a solid waste facility if the director determines that the facility is in violation of any rule adopted pursuant to this chapter.
B. The suspension, amendment, withdrawal, conditions or revocation of an approval to operate a solid waste facility shall comply with title 41, chapter 6, article 10.
C. The director may require any person who violates a best management practice that is adopted pursuant to section 49-761, subsection H to comply with the self-certification requirements prescribed by section 49-761, subsection G and the rules adopted pursuant to that section. The director may require compliance within a reasonable time.
D. The director may require any person who violates section 49-761, subsection G or any rule adopted pursuant to that section to comply within a reasonable time with the facility plan approval requirements prescribed by section 49-762.04.
